GO Term : GO:0034052 positive regulation of plant-type hypersensitive response GO

Namespace  biological_process Obsolete  false
description  Any process that activates or increases the frequency, rate or extent of the hypersensitive response in a plant.

GO:0008219 cell death Any biological process that results in permanent cessation of all vital functions of a cell. A cell should be considered dead when any one of the following molecular or morphological criteria is met: (1) the cell has lost the integrity of its plasma membrane; (2) the cell, including its nucleus, has undergone complete fragmentation into discrete bodies (frequently referred to as "apoptotic bodies"); and/or (3) its corpse (or its fragments) have been engulfed by an adjacent cell in vivo.
GO:0016265 death A permanent cessation of all vital functions: the end of life; can be applied to a whole organism or to a part of an organism.
GO:0012501 programmed cell death A process which begins when a cell receives an internal or external signal and activates a series of biochemical events (signaling pathway). The process ends with the death of the cell.
